Dr. Takao Sawa is a pioneering researcher in the field of marine robotics and underwater resource exploration, with a focused expertise in autonomous sonar-based detection systems. His most cited work, "Natural Resource Exploration With Sonar on Underwater Vehicle" (2012), addresses the critical global challenge of securing rare earth elements—such as neodymium—which are essential for modern technologies like mobile phones and magnet motors. By integrating advanced sonar mapping with autonomous underwater vehicles, Sawa’s research provides a scalable, non-invasive method for locating these valuable mineral deposits beneath the ocean floor. Though his citation count remains modest, his contributions are strategically significant, offering a pathway to sustainable resource acquisition amid rapidly expanding global demand.
